Output 84dcc667683c672983be9e36d888edca4e3a3ffe641af883386be418ecfec065:0

value
1034280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15ec6eea0f0575792eab5b83267d24245b2d42ad OP_EQUAL
address
M9u5f8Tjvd3wDLAmwVpZki5TRR4Nx3Xiij
transaction
84dcc667683c672983be9e36d888edca4e3a3ffe641af883386be418ecfec065
spent
true